The Myth of “Lucky” Days and Times

One of the most pervasive myths in gambling is the belief that certain days or times are luckier than others. Many gamblers swear by specific days of the week or even hours of the day when they claim to have won significant amounts. This belief often stems from anecdotal experiences, leading players to develop superstitions surrounding their gambling habits. However, it’s crucial to understand that gambling outcomes are determined by random number generators or probability, regardless of the time or day. Statistical analysis shows that the chances of winning or losing remain constant regardless of when you play. Casino games, such as slot machines and table games, operate on principles of chance. This means that no external factors can influence the outcomes. Therefore, the myth of “lucky” days or times is simply a product of human psychology and the search for patterns in random events.

Moreover, many gamblers report their experiences in a selective manner. They tend to remember their wins more than their losses, which can reinforce the belief in certain “lucky” times. To make informed decisions, it’s essential to rely on facts rather than myths, as gambling should be approached with a clear understanding of its inherent randomness.

The Illusion of Control in Games of Chance

Another common misconception is the belief that players can influence the outcome of games of chance through strategies or special techniques. This belief is especially prevalent in games like roulette and craps, where players think they can ‘beat the system’ by using methods like betting patterns or following streaks. However, this notion is fundamentally flawed. Games such as slots, roulette, and blackjack are designed to be fair and random, and each spin or hand is independent of previous outcomes.

Even experienced gamblers understand that no betting strategy guarantees a win. For example, the Martingale system, which involves doubling bets after losses, is often highlighted as a winning strategy. However, this can lead to devastating losses if a player encounters an extended losing streak, as their betting limits can quickly be exceeded. The reality is that the house always has an edge, which is mathematically calculated into every game.

To enjoy gambling responsibly, it is vital to accept that it is primarily a game of chance. While skill and strategy may play a role in certain games, the outcomes remain unpredictable. Embracing this fact can lead to a more enjoyable experience, as players will approach their games with realistic expectations rather than false hopes of control.

The Fallacy of Skill-Based Gambling

Many players fall into the trap of believing that skill can significantly influence the results in casino games. While skill does play a role in certain games like poker and blackjack, the same cannot be said for others, such as slots and roulette. This misunderstanding can lead to significant losses as players overestimate their abilities. For instance, a poker player might think they can consistently outsmart opponents based on their experience, but the reality is that variance and luck still play a crucial role in the outcomes.

Additionally, the belief that one’s skill can always turn the tide can lead to reckless decisions and increased betting. Players may find themselves in a cycle of loss, convinced that their next game will be different based on their supposed expertise. Understanding the balance between skill and luck is essential for maintaining a healthy approach to gambling.

To address this myth, it is crucial to educate gamblers about the nature of the games they are playing. Knowledge of the rules, odds, and variance is vital. Those who appreciate the role of luck in their gaming choices tend to have a more enjoyable experience and are more likely to walk away with a positive outlook, regardless of whether they win or lose.

The Misconception of “Hot” and “Cold” Machines

In the world of slot machines, players often speak of “hot” and “cold” machines, suggesting that some machines are due for a win or have been paying out recently. This myth is grounded in the human tendency to seek patterns in randomness. However, slot machines operate on random number generators that ensure every spin is entirely independent of the last, debunking the idea of “hot” or “cold” machines.

The misconception of machine behavior can lead to players making poor decisions about where to spend their money. For instance, a gambler might continually play a machine that has not paid out in a while, convinced it will hit soon, while ignoring other machines that might offer better odds or potential returns. Understanding how slot machines work can save players from unnecessary losses and enhance their overall gaming experience.

It’s important to approach slot machines with a clear understanding that each play is a separate event. Consequently, focusing on the entertainment aspect rather than the belief in machine behavior can lead to a healthier gambling experience. Players should be aware that no strategy can predict the outcomes of random games, and it’s crucial to set budgets and limits regardless of perceived patterns.
